I Samuel 22

1David therefore departed thence, and escaped to the cave of Adullam: and when his brethren and all his father’s house heard it, they went down thither to him.

2And every one that was in distress, and every one that was in debt, and every one that was discontented, gathered themselves unto him; and he became captain over them: and there were with him about four hundred men.

3And David went thence to Mizpeh of Moab: and he said unto the king of Moab, Let my father and my mother, I pray thee, come forth, and be with you, till I know what God will do for me.

4And he brought them before the king of Moab: and they dwelt with him all the while that David was in the stronghold.

5And the prophet Gad said unto David, Abide not in the stronghold; depart, and get thee into the land of Judah. Then David departed, and came into the forest of Hereth.

6And Saul heard that David was discovered, and the men that were with him: now Saul was sitting in Gibeah, under the tamarisk-tree in Ramah, with his spear in his hand, and all his servants were standing about him.

7And Saul said unto his servants that stood about him, Hear now, ye Benjamites; will the son of Jesse give every one of you fields and vineyards, will he make you all captains of thousands and captains of hundreds,

8that all of you have conspired against me, and there is none that discloseth to me when my son maketh a league with the son of Jesse, and there is none of you that is sorry for me, or discloseth unto me that my son hath stirred up my servant against me, to lie in wait, as at this day?

9Then answered Doeg the Edomite, who stood by the servants of Saul, and said, I saw the son of Jesse coming to Nob, to Ahimelech the son of Ahitub.

10And he inquired of Jehovah for him, and gave him victuals, and gave him the sword of Goliath the Philistine.

11Then the king sent to call Ahimelech the priest, the son of Ahitub, and all his father’s house, the priests that were in Nob: and they came all of them to the king.

12And Saul said, Hear now, thou son of Ahitub. And he answered, Here I am, my lord.

13And Saul said unto him, Why have ye conspired against me, thou and the son of Jesse, in that thou hast given him bread, and a sword, and hast inquired of God for him, that he should rise against me, to lie in wait, as at this day?

14Then Ahimelech answered the king, and said, And who among all thy servants is so faithful as David, who is the king’s son-in-law, and is taken into thy council, and is honorable in thy house?

15Have I to-day begun to inquire of God for him? be it far from me: let not the king impute anything unto his servant, nor to all the house of my father; for thy servant knoweth nothing of all this, less or more.

16And the king said, Thou shalt surely die, Ahimelech, thou, and all thy father’s house.

17And the king said unto the guard that stood about him, Turn, and slay the priests of Jehovah; because their hand also is with David, and because they knew that he fled, and did not disclose it to me. But the servants of the king would not put forth their hand to fall upon the priests of Jehovah.

18And the king said to Doeg, Turn thou, and fall upon the priests. And Doeg the Edomite turned, and he fell upon the priests, and he slew on that day fourscore and five persons that did wear a linen ephod.

19And Nob, the city of the priests, smote he with the edge of the sword, both men and women, children and sucklings, and oxen and asses and sheep, with the edge of the sword.

20And one of the sons of Ahimelech, the son of Ahitub, named Abiathar, escaped, and fled after David.

21And Abiathar told David that Saul had slain Jehovah’s priests.

22And David said unto Abiathar, I knew on that day, when Doeg the Edomite was there, that he would surely tell Saul: I have occasioned the death of all the persons of thy father’s house.

23Abide thou with me, fear not; for he that seeketh my life seeketh thy life: for with me thou shalt be in safeguard.

I Samuel 22

1And David goeth thence, and is escaped unto the cave of Adullam, and his brethren hear, and all the house of his father, and go down unto him thither;

2and gather themselves unto him do every man in distress, and every man who hath an exactor, and every man bitter in soul, and he is over them for head, and there are with him about four hundred men.

3And David goeth thence to Mizpeh of Moab, and saith unto the king of Moab, `Let, I pray thee, my father and my mother go out with you, till that I know what God doth for me;'

4and he leadeth them before the king of Moab, and they dwell with him all the days of David's being in the fortress.

5And Gad the prophet saith unto David, `Thou dost not abide in a fortress, go, and thou hast entered for thee the land of Judah;' and David goeth and entereth the forest of Hareth.

6And Saul heareth that David hath become known, and the men who are with him, and Saul is abiding in Gibeah, under the grove in Ramah, and his spear is in his hand, and all his servants standing by him.

7And Saul saith to his servants who are standing by him, `Hear, I pray you, ye Benjamites; also to all of you doth the son of Jesse give fields and vineyards! all of you he doth appoint heads of thousands and heads of hundreds!

8for ye have conspired all of you against me, and there is none uncovering mine ear about my son's covenanting with the son of Jesse, and there is none of you grieving for me, and uncovering mine ear, that my son hath raised up my servant against me, to lie in wait as at this day.'

9And answer doth Doeg the Edomite, who is set over the servants of Saul, and saith, `I have seen the son of Jesse coming in to Nob, unto Ahimelech son of Ahitub,

10and he asketh for him at Jehovah, and provision hath given to him, and the sword of Goliath the Philistine hath given to him.

11And the king sendeth to call Ahimelech son of Ahitub, the priest, and all the house of his father, the priests, who are in Nob, and they come all of them unto the king;

12and Saul saith, `Hear, I pray thee, son of Ahitub;' and he saith, `Here am I, my lord.'

13And Saul saith unto him, `Why have ye conspired against me, thou and the son of Jesse, by thy giving to him bread and a sword, and to ask for him at God, to rise against me, to lie in wait, as at this day?'

14And Ahimelech answereth the king and saith, `And who among all thy servants is as Davidfaithful, and son-in-law of the king, and hath turned aside unto thy council, and is honoured in thy house?

15To-day have I begun to ask for him at God? far be it from me! let not the king lay anything against his servant, against any of the house of my father, for thy servant hath known nothing of all this, less or more.'

16And the king saith, `Thou dost surely die, Ahimelech, thou, and all the house of thy father.'

17And the king saith to runners, those standing by him, `Turn round, and put to death the priests of Jehovah, because their hand also is with David, and because they have known that he is fleeing, and have not uncovered mine ear;' and the servants of the king have not been willing to put forth their hand to come against the priests of Jehovah.

18And the king saith to Doeg, `Turn round thou, and come against the priests;' and Doeg the Edomite turneth round, and cometh himself against the priests, and putteth to death in that day eighty and five men bearing a linen ephod,

19and Nob, the city of the priests, he hath smitten by the mouth of the sword, from man even unto woman, from infant even unto suckling, and ox, and ass, and sheep, by the mouth of the sword.

20And there escapeth one son of Ahimelech, son of Ahitub, and his name is Abiathar, and he fleeth after David,

21and Abiathar declareth to David that Saul hath slain the priests of Jehovah.

22And David saith to Abiathar, `I have known on that day when Doeg the Edomite is there, that he doth certainly declare it to Saul; I have brought it round to every person of the house of thy father;

23dwell with me; fear not; for he who seeketh my life seeketh thy life; for a charge art thou with me.'

Understanding American Standard Version vs Young's Literal Translation in I Samuel 22

American Standard Version (ASV)

A highly literal translation known for accuracy and adherence to the original Hebrew and Greek. Consistent word choices make it excellent for careful study and cross-referencing. A strong pick for readers who want a precise, classic-modern English Bible.

Young's Literal Translation (YLT)

An extremely literal, word-for-word translation that preserves original verb tenses and phrasing. Best for close study and comparing structures from the source languages. The English can feel rigid, but it’s very useful for detailed analysis.
